Transaction 16ef11ae46989ca1eabc81e9eb9151541d697b68f74380850aa5114102ac9dda
3 Input
2 Outputs
- 16ef11ae46989ca1eabc81e9eb9151541d697b68f74380850aa5114102ac9dda:0
- 16ef11ae46989ca1eabc81e9eb9151541d697b68f74380850aa5114102ac9dda:1
value 644806
address 1JVq8vg6uxqGHZLMj3LuhowJLYStTmHLAA
value 15967872
address 1FLUYUX6yfvUs8dsjbH8JUMuaDVoTNQkiu